Battery Replacement
Modern electronic keys are more convenient and efficient than manual keys of the past. However, they'll eventually lose power or cease to function. If your VW's key fob ceases responding to press buttons or you notice it takes longer than usual for the lock/unlock buttons to work, it may be a sign that the battery is failing and requires replacement.
To accomplish this task you'll need an CR2032 battery as well as a small screwdriver. Flip open the key by pressing the metal button. locate the battery panel on the key, which is usually located just beneath the Volkswagen logo on the fob. Press upwards to release the panel, then press the button on the fob of your key to insert the battery again. Make sure the positive side of the battery is facing downwards.

Emergency Key or Bayonet Key
The good news is that even older VW models contain what's called an emergency key or bayonet key. These keys don't require power to unlock your car or start the motor when they are placed below the ignition.
However, the drawback is that you don't have keyless entry or push button start functions. This is why it's so important to have an extra Volkswagen key.

Key Fob Replacement
Modern VWs use key fobs that aren't simply keys - they're sophisticated anti-theft devices. When you hit a button on your VW key fob it transmits an unique code that lets your car know it's key you need to unlock and start. The key fobs also include the chip that is used to operate features like remote lock and push-button start.
If your volkswagen key cutting key fob isn't functioning correctly, it could need an upgrade to the battery. You can usually determine if this is the case by the frequency you need to press the lock or unlock button. If you need to press the button several times in a row, this is likely a sign that the battery needs replacing.

Transponder Chip Replacement
The keys of the majority of VWs built after 1995 are equipped with a transponder. The chip is able to disable the car's standard immobiliser system, which stops it from starting without the proper key. If you've lost it or it stopped working, you will require a new Volkswagen key.
